Upcoming Summer Shows
This isn’t the first time Rakim has hinted at summertime plans. In March, he teased fans about an end-of-May appearance in Brooklyn’s famed street-art hub. An Instagram post on March 2 promoted #BlockParty2025 at The Bushwick Collective on May 31, featuring DJ Static Selektah, Tony Touch, and DJ Evil Dee. With tickets already on sale, the event promises to fuse live performance and community celebration—another reason for fans to mark their calendars before June arrives.
A Season Of Nostalgia And New Beginnings
Although Rakim’s last studio album, The Seventh Seal, dropped in 2009, the rapper has remained active on social platforms. Earlier posts paid homage to his legacy—one image tagged #paidinfull marked the Paid in Full anniversary, while another spotlighted his oldest son, Tahmell, as a rising artist.
